Stock Radio Issues
Stock Radio Issues
A few weeks ago then radio did not turn off when I turned off the car and removed the key. Odd, so I pushed the button to power the radio off.
Now, every time I start the car, the radio does not power on. Blank display. Hit the power button one time and the display reads "phone" but no sound. Wasn't even aware there is a phone function, or how to use it.
Hit the power button a second time and the radio powers on. It powers back off when you turn the car off. But on restart it does not power on automatically.
The backlight also no longer works (issue happened at the same time). Any thoughts?

My belief is that your issue was similar to my old issue. The "phone" id isn't that it has a phone function, but it is instead the TP (mute function) on the radio. You push that when you are on your mobile phone so you can talk -- but it's really just "mute". What I did to fix my issue when it occurred was to cycle through by pushing the mute button on, then off, then turning the radio off before you turn the car off. That seemed to correct it, at least for a while. Each time it occurred, I used this procedure. Make sure to turn the radio off before your turn off the ignition.
Also, you should know that the radio has a feature that it will stay on even when the car is off and the key is out, until you exit. Many cars have a similar feature. Ours are just finicky when we use it.

Of course, it could be as simple as a blown fuse to the amplifier. If the head unit is powered up you still wont have any sound if the amplifier is damaged or unpowered.
